C is the category that allows you to drive a rigid vehicle over 3,500kg. Typically these type of vehicles go up to 32,000kg.It is also the category that you must pass to receive the C+E provisional entitlement in order to proceed to ...

WebC+E training. A Class 1 driver is qualified to drive a truck over 3,500kg (C) with a trailer over 750kg (+E). A Category C+E vehicle has a trailer that detaches and is frequently referred to as an artic (articulated lorry), Class 1 or an HGV.
